What feature of human language allows people to talk about the past and the future?

The feature of human language that allows people to talk about the past and the future is tense. Tense is a grammatical feature that indicates the time when an action or event occurred or will occur, allowing speakers to reference events that happened in the past or will happen in the future.

Which describes the difference between situational irony and verbal irony?

Situational irony occurs when the outcome of a situation is different from what is expected, while verbal irony happens when someone says the opposite of what they mean for effect. Situational irony is more about unexpected events, while verbal irony involves words and their actual meaning.

What is the definition of rhetorical irony?

Rhetorical irony is a type of irony where a speaker's intention is the opposite of what they are saying. It involves using language to convey a meaning that is the opposite of the literal meaning. This can create humor, emphasize a point, or critique a situation.
